	/* $4   target function */
 	/* $5   register data */
	/* $6   stack size (min 16-byte aligned to 8-bytes already) */
	/* $7   stack data */



	.section .mdebug.abi32
	.previous
	.abicalls
	.text
	.align	2
	.globl	dcCall_mips_o32
	.ent	dcCall_mips_o32
	.type	dcCall_mips_o32, @function
dcCall_mips_o32:
	.frame	$fp,40,$31		/* vars=8, regs=2/0, args=16, gp=8 */
	.mask	0xc0000000,-4
	.fmask	0x00000000,0
	.set	noreorder
	.set	nomacro
	
	addiu	$sp,$sp,-8
	sw	$31,4($sp)	/* save link register */
	sw	$fp,0($sp)	/* save frame pointer */
	nop
	move	$fp,$sp		/* frame pointer = sp */
	sub	$sp, $sp, $6	/* increment stack */

	/* copy stack data */

	/* $12  source pointer (parameter stack data) */
	/* $14  destination (stack pointer) */
	/* $6   byte count */

	move	$12, $7
	move	$14, $sp

.next:
	beq	$6, $0, .skip
	nop
	lw	$2, 0($12)
	nop
	sw	$2, 0($14)
	addiu	$12,$12, 4
	addiu	$14,$14, 4
	addiu	$6, $6, -4
	j	.next
	nop
.skip:

	/* load two double-precision floating-point argument registers ($f12, $f14) */

	l.d     $f12, 0($5)
	l.d     $f14, 8($5)
	/* prepare call */


	move	$12, $7		/* $12  stack data */
	move	$25, $4		/* $25  target function */

	/* load first four integer arguments ($4-$7) */

	lw	$4, 0($12)
	lw	$5, 4($12)
	lw	$6, 8($12)
	lw	$7,12($12)

	/* call target function */

	jalr	$25
	nop
	move	$sp,$fp 	/* restore stack pointer */
	nop
	lw	$31,4($sp)	/* restore return address */
	lw	$fp,0($sp)	/* restore frame pointer */
	addiu	$sp,$sp,8	/* end stack frame */
	j	$31		/* return */
	nop

	.set	macro
	.set	reorder
	.end	dcCall_mips_o32 
	.ident 	"handwritten"
